How do adjustable radiator vents work?

How do adjustable radiator vents work?

Radiator air valves come in a variety of sizes that provide different rates of airflow. By adjusting the airflow to an individual radiator, you can affect how quickly the radiator heats up. This fine-tuning allows you to balance the heating system so that radiators get the right amount of heat for the rooms they serve.

What does the air valve do on a radiator?

As the radiator fills with steam it pushes the air out through the open vent. This release of air pulls steam into the vent. The Radiator air valve is heat-sensitive, and ultimately the valve closes trapping the steam in the radiator to heat the radiator.

How does a vari vent work?

A larger orifice allows the air to be pushed out at a lower back pressure. The results show that the larger the vent, the more quickly you can vent a system, which lowers operating pressure requirements.

Should Varivalve be open or closed?

In the closed position it will still heat the radiator, but at a slower rate. These valves are so great, they heat in both positions, but in a harder to reach radiator that is slow in heating up, definitely use the open position.

How do you clean the air vents on a steam radiator?

Steam Radiator Air Vent Cleaning First uninstall the air vent using an open wrench, Soak the air vent in hot vinegar for 30 minutes. The vinegar should dissolve the rust and free any moving parts. Rinse the air vent with cold water for one minute. Then test it by blowing through it.

How do you fix a leaking radiator valve?

Often, a leak at the radiator valve coupling nut can often be fixed by simply retightening the coupling. If this fails, you’ll need to replace the olive inside the coupling. To do this you have to drain the heating system of water and then loosen the nut between the leaking pipe and the radiator.

What is a radiator control valve?

Thermostatic radiator valve. A thermostatic radiator valve (TRV) is a self-regulating valve fitted to hot water heating system radiator, to control the temperature of a room by changing the flow of hot water to the radiator.
